Career path

Career Role (Drug Metabolism & Pharmacokinetics) Description
Senior Scientist, Drug Metabolism & Pharmacokinetics (DMPK) Leads DMPK studies, interprets data, and guides drug development strategies. High demand for advanced modelling skills.
Drug Metabolism Scientist Conducts in vitro and in vivo studies, analyzes data, and contributes to preclinical development. Strong analytical and report-writing skills are essential.
Pharmacokinetic Modeler Develops and validates pharmacokinetic models to predict drug behaviour. Expertise in software like NONMEM is highly valued.
Regulatory Affairs Specialist (DMPK focus) Supports regulatory submissions by preparing DMPK sections and responding to agency queries. Deep understanding of regulatory guidelines is crucial.
